Ivy 2 mini app - filters and text color help needed

BAT
Apprentice

Just got a Canon Ivy 2 mini printer. Couple things I can't figure out. When I tap on filters, I don't get any options. It just shows a circle with a line through it and says "none". The filter option is greyed out and says none when you tap on it. The 2nd thing is the I choose text color it doesn't seem to work. Text is still just black. What am I doing wrong? Haven't tried to print yet. Thanks,

Running on Android (Version 13)

The phone operating system is Android version 13.  The app used is Canon Mini Print (USA).   Problem 1:  "Filters not functioning.  Click photo Album.  Add a Photo.  Tap on filters.  The only option after tapping filters is "None".  I see a non-tapable (greyed out) circle with a line through it diagonally and below that it says "none".  There are no filter options to choose.  Problem 2:  Adding text.  I can add text with no problem; but when I tap on a color, to change the color of the text; it still shows on the screen as black text with a white ouline.
